Change all struct fields representing GitHub database IDs from int to int64 to match the API spec and prevent potential overflow on 32-bit architectures. Add a custom go/analysis linter (idtype-checker) that flags struct fields with ID-like names or JSON tags using int instead of int64, integrated into make lint. // Return a list of caches for a repository. Pass a negative limit to request
|
|
// all pages from the API until all caches have been fetched.
|
|
func GetCaches(client *api.Client, repo ghrepo.Interface, opts GetCachesOptions) (*CachePayload, error) {
|
|
path := fmt.Sprintf("repos/%s/actions/caches", ghrepo.FullName(repo))
|
|
|
|
perPage := 100
|
|
if opts.Limit > 0 && opts.Limit < 100 {
|
|
perPage = opts.Limit
|
|
}
|
|
path += fmt.Sprintf("?per_page=%d", perPage)
|
|
|
|
if opts.Sort != "" {
|
|
path += fmt.Sprintf("&sort=%s", opts.Sort)
|
|
}
|
|
if opts.Order != "" {
|
|
path += fmt.Sprintf("&direction=%s", opts.Order)
|
|
}
|
|
if opts.Key != "" {
|
|
path += fmt.Sprintf("&key=%s", url.QueryEscape(opts.Key))
|
|
}
|
|
if opts.Ref != "" {
|
|
path += fmt.Sprintf("&ref=%s", url.QueryEscape(opts.Ref))
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
var result *CachePayload
|
|
pagination:
|
|
for path != "" {
|
|
var response CachePayload
|
|
var err error
|
|
path, err = client.RESTWithNext(repo.RepoHost(), "GET", path, nil, &response)
|
|
if err != nil {
|
|
return nil, err
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if result == nil {
|
|
result = &response
|
|
} else {
|
|
result.ActionsCaches = append(result.ActionsCaches, response.ActionsCaches...)
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if opts.Limit > 0 && len(result.ActionsCaches) >= opts.Limit {
|
|
result.ActionsCaches = result.ActionsCaches[:opts.Limit]
|
|
break pagination
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return result, nil
|
|
}
